CRS-500 1:N Modem Redundancy Switch

The Comtech EF Data CRS-500 is a cutting edge next generation 1:N Modem Redundancy System. Intended for hub applications, it provides automatic or manual protection for up to 10 Traffic (or prime) modems with one redundant (or standby) modem. The CRS-500 supports the CDM-625/625A, CDM-760 and CDM-750 modems for select interfaces. The CDM-625/625A is supported when using the 10/100 Packet Processor mode. The CDM-750/760 is supported when using the ASI, G.703, Gig-E native interface or Gig-E Packet Processor interface (packet processor and ASI only available on the CDM-760). As shown in the figure, the CRS-500 is a flexible, modular-type architecture, composed of a Control Switch Unit (CSU), Data Switch Unit (DSU) and optional IF Switch Units (ISUs). A key feature of the CRS-500 architecture is its ability to allow the redundant modem to ‘bridge’ a traffic modem. The CRS-500 controller automatically configures the redundant modem to match the bridged traffic modem’s configuration. The CRS-500 also provides a copy of the bridged traffic modem’s TX traffic data to the redundant modem. When using the IF Switch Units (ISUs), it additionally routes the bridged traffic modem’s RX IF.

Key Features

  • Flexible 1:10 (max.) configuration 
  • Primary traffic paths are maintained, error-free, when power is removed 
  • Non-interruption of traffic data when Traffic Modem Interface (TMI) cards are removed 
  • Bridge mode (hot-standby) redundant modem to ensure quick availability for backup 
  • Programmable hold-off times to backup or restore 
  • Programmable preference Selectable Prime Traffic Modem 
  • Remote (Ethernet or serial) Monitor and Control to switch 
  • Multiple user interfaces (Web/HTTP, SNMP, MIB, Front panel) 
  • LED summary panel showing switch and modem status, bridge and online/offline 
  • Dual independent & hot-swappable/uninterrupted AC or DC power supplies 
  • Audible alarm programmable to activate, based on various changes in status

Control Switch Unit

The CSU is the controller of the CRS-500 Redundancy System and consumes only 1RU of rack space. It contains field-replaceable modules such as the CRS-530 controller and dual, hot-swappable Power Supply Units (PSUs). The configuration of each traffic modem is stored in the CRS-530 controller. This information is used to program the redundant modem if a traffic modem fails. The CSU contains an extensive M&C system and is fully controllable from the front panel or from external 10/100 Ethernet or EIA-232C/485 ports located on the back side of the CSU unit, (on the CRS-530 module). Ethernet is used by the switch to communicate to all modems. A 10/100 Ethernet M&C connection goes to/from each modem to the CSU.
